Simplifying (2x + -5)(-1x + 1) = 0 Reorder the terms: (-5 + 2x)(-1x + 1) = 0 Reorder the terms: (-5 + 2x)(1 + -1x) = 0 Multiply (-5 + 2x) * (1 + -1x) (-5(1 + -1x) + 2x * (1 + -1x)) = 0 ((1 * -5 + -1x * -5) + 2x * (1 + -1x)) = 0 ((-5 + 5x) + 2x * (1 + -1x)) = 0 (-5 + 5x + (1 * 2x + -1x * 2x)) = 0 (-5 + 5x + (2x + -2x2)) = 0 Combine like terms: 5x + 2x = 7x (-5 + 7x + -2x2) = 0 Solving -5 + 7x + -2x2 = 0 Solving for variable 'x'. Factor a trinomial. (-5 + 2x)(1 + -1x) = 0Subproblem 1
Set the factor '(-5 + 2x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ying -5 + 2x = 0 Solving -5 + 2x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'5' to each side of the equation. -5 + 5 + 2x = 0 + 5 Combine like terms: -5 + 5 = 0 0 + 2x = 0 + 5 2x = 0 + 5 Combine like terms: 0 + 5 = 5 2x = 5 Divide each side by '2'. x = 2.5 Simplifying x = 2.5Subproblem 2
Set the factor '(1 + -1x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 1 + -1x = 0 Solving 1 + -1x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1' to each side of the equation. 1 + -1 + -1x =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 1 + -1 = 0 0 + -1x = 0 + -1 -1x =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 0 + -1 = -1 -1x = -1 Divide each side by '-1'. x = 1 Simplifying x = 1Solution
x = {2.5, 1}
